这个jar将用于另一个具有packaging type of war.的子模块中。第一个孩子的pom.xml:
<project xmlns="http://maven.apache.org/POM/4.0.0"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ance" xsi:schemaLoc
我有一个场景-在其中我需要创建一个多模块maven项目的uber jar,包括所有模块及其依赖项。我试过使用maven shade插件。但似乎只有当我在模块级别使用它时,它才有效。如果我在父pom中添加插件条目,那么构建就会中断(它会尝试对父pom进行着色)
[INFO] Replacing original artifact with shaded artifact.[INFO] Replacing null with C:\Projects\foo.bar\target\fooba
我有一个Maven聚合器项目(即一个带有模块的项目),我想使用"Run As -> Maven install“在Eclipse中构建这个项目。我的问题是项目需要JDK1.6,而Eclipse使用JDK1.7(默认的JRE)来运行Maven。此问题仅发生在构建聚合器(“父”)项目时,而不是单独构建模块时。我尝试在POM中设置源属性和目标属性,这两个